The real GDP growth in the third quarter of 2019, compared to the same quarter of the previous year, amounted 2,6 %.
According to seasonally adjusted data, GDP increased by 0,8% in the third quarter of 2019, as compared to the previous quarter.
Observed by activities, in the third quarter of 2019 compared to the same quarter of the previous year, real growth of the gross value added was recorded in: Information and communication 11,9% and Administrative and support service activities 8,6%.
Real fall of the gross value added was recorded in manufacturing 3,0% and construction 2,9%.
According to seasonally adjusted data, GDP increased by 0,5 % in the third quarter of 2019, as compared to the previous quarter.
Observed by category of GDP by expenditure approach, in the third quarter of 2019 compared to the same quarter of the previous year, real growth was recorded in categories: Household final consumption expenditure 0,9 %, General government consumption expenditure 2,0%, Gross capital formation 2,8%, while real decrease have been recorded in following categories, Export of goods and services -2,2% and Import of goods and services -3,2%, according to Bosnia-Herzegovina’s Agency for Statistics.
